Which is not correct statement for classical smog?

A

It occurs in cool humid climate

B

it is called oxidizing smog

C

it is called reducing smog

D

it is a mixture of smoke, fog and sulphur dioxide

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B

Classical smog occurs in humid climate. It is a mixture of smoke, fog and `SO_(2)` which is reducing in nature. It is not the oxidizing smog.
